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Dorchester South to Braystones start from as little as £55.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Dorchester South to Braystones start from £149.40 one way, or £213.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Dorchester South to Braystones are available for £164.20 one way, or £328.40 return

Facilities and Services at Dorchester South Station

Dorchester South station is equipped with a ticket office, which is open daily with varied hours from early morning till early evening. For those who enjoy the convenience of buying their tickets online, ticket machines are available for collecting online purchases. Notably, these machines are accessible for disabled persons and allow for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. However, no staff help is available at the station, and it is essential to be aware that while an induction loop is present, the station may pose accessibility challenges due to limited step-free access across platforms.

For your convenience, lounges and waiting rooms are heated and available during the station’s operating hours. Although there are no refreshment facilities within, the station offers public Wi-Fi. Despite the absence of on-site ATMs or shopping options, this connectivity ensures you can plan your journey or catch up on work as you wait for your train. While there’s no cycle hire, bike storage is available with lockers and racks for secure parking.

Onward Travel and Accessibility

The station forecourt, located off Weymouth Avenue, is the designated point for rail replacement services, offering a seamless option for continued travel. Although there is no dedicated taxi rank, local bus services provide connections, and more information is available on planning onward journeys. The presence of only two accessible parking spaces may require prior planning for those traveling by car.

Facilities at Braystones Station

Braystones is a small station with limited facilities. It lacks a ticket office and ticket machines, so it's essential to plan ahead for your ticket purchases. There are no smartcard validators available, which means travelers must prepare in advance. Although the station might not cater extensively to modern conveniences, you’ll find an induction loop available for those requiring hearing assistance.

Accessibility at Braystones is somewhat challenging. The station offers a unique experience with its wooden steps to help passengers board trains due to the low platform height. It's classified as a Category B station, indicating step-free access in areas, yet it remains unsuitable for those with severe mobility impairments. The absence of accessible toilets, waiting rooms, or staffing should be noted, but there's assistance available via the Passenger Assist service, which eager travelers can learn more about here.

Onward Travel from Braystones

When it comes to onward travel, Braystones station offers several options even without the usual public transport links of bus stops or taxi ranks right outside. The rail replacement bus service is located a half-mile away at the Tameside Caravan Park. Information for planning your journey further afield can be found here. For those seeking taxi services, options are accessible through Cab4You.
